WebFacultative crassulacean acid metabolism (CAM) describes the optional use of CAM photosynthesis, typically under conditions of drought stress, in plants that otherwise employ C3 or C4 photosynthesis. In its cleanest form, the upregulation of CAM is fully reversible upon removal of stress. Photosynthesis in arid and/or hot and/or high light conditions faces unique challenges as water loss limits stomatal opening and thus limits CO 2 supply for photosynthesis. Two different evolutionary solutions to this dilemma are known in land plants: CAM and C 4 photosynthesis (Lüttge, 1988; Sage et al., 2012; Borland et …

Under stress, plants use the CAM pathway, which is a unique adaptation for photosynthesis.Plants … WebFeb 5, 2008 · All CAM plants take up CO 2 at night via phosphoenolpyruvate carboxylase (PEPc) and store this carbon as malic acid in their cell vacuoles. This malic acid is decarboxylated during the day and the resulting CO 2 is made available to ribulose 1,5-bisphosphate carboxylase/oxygenase (Rubisco) for carbohydrate synthesis. However, …
